Bobcat Company introduced the MT120, its most powerful mini track loader with increased operating capacity and industry-leading lift height and reach performance, according to a company press release.
More Performance into a Small, Highly Maneuverable Machine
Powered by a 1.2-liter, non-diesel particulate filter (DPF) engine, the MT120 delivers robust breakout forces and a maximum rated operating capacity of 1,200 pounds. The high-torque engine, optimum machine balance, fast travel speeds and smooth pilot controls all work together to deliver fast cycle times for peak productivity.
At just under 36 inches wide, the MT120 is suited for serious work in confined workspaces. With low ground pressure of 3.9 psi with optional 11-inch tracks or 4.3 psi with standard 9.1-inch tracks, operators can achieve optimal flotation for better performance on soft ground and travel over established surfaces with minimal disturbance.
Owners and operators also get more value and job site versatility with the MT120’s best-in-class lift height of 88 inches and reach of 22 inches. The integrated, ride-on platform provides an optimum vantage point to the bucket’s cutting edge or attachment, as well as to the sides of the machine.
Operators can quickly become proficient with pilot controls that deliver smooth and precise movement.
Attachment Versatility
With more than 20 compatible attachment categories, operators can use their MT120 for digging, clearing brush, hauling loose and palleted materials, ground preparation, sweeping, pushing and blowing snow, utility installation, breaking up and removing concrete, trenching and much more.
Low- and no-maintenance features include:
The non-DPF engine, a direct-drive system that eliminates belts, maintenance-free rollers and idlers, and maintenance-free bushings.
